galpy.df.quasiisothermaldf.sampleV_interpolate¶
-
quasiisothermaldf.
sampleV_interpolate
(R, z, R_pixel, z_pixel, num_std=3, R_min=None, R_max=None, z_max=None, **kwargs)¶ NAME:
sampleV_interpolatePURPOSE:
Given an array of R and z coordinates of stars, return the positions and their radial, azimuthal, and vertical velocity.INPUT:
R - array of Galactocentric distance (can be Quantity)
z - array of height (can be Quantity)
- R_pixel, z_pixel= the pixel size for creating the grid for
- interpolation (in natural unit)
- num_std= number of standard deviation to be considered outliers
- sampled separately from interpolation
R_min, R_max, z_max= optional edges of the grid
OUTPUT:
- coord_v= a numpy array containing the sampled velocity, (vR, vT, vz),
- where each row correspond to the row of (R,z)
HISTORY:
2018-08-10 - Written - Samuel Wong (University of Toronto)
